## Configuration

Fdhound is the tracer we use to hunt leaked file descriptors in the Ostermarch gateway. In the env file, set FDHOUND_SAMPLE_INTERVAL_MS=500 and FDHOUND_STACK_DEPTH=16; deeper stacks cost CPU, so only raise the depth during an active incident. On-call should also set FDHOUND_ALERT_THRESHOLD to the descriptor count that pages you. Traces are shipped to the Kestrelvane analysis service, which authenticates with a credential that must appear on the line directly below the threshold.

env line for fajop-taguf: VAULT_KEY20=82a8caa7b14c704c3638

Finance Review Summary — Corvane Product Line Pricing

Prepared for sales leads.

Our review of the Corvane line shows current list prices sit roughly 8% below comparable offerings, while gross margin has slipped to 31% due to component cost inflation. We recommend a staged increase: 4% at the next catalog refresh, with a further 3% contingent on renewal rates holding. Discount authority should be tightened to 10% without director approval. Volume customers will receive advance notice. The rationale tied to our broader plans is noted below.

board note of tahog-yagef: Headcount on the Ralael team goes from 9 to 80 by the end of April. Gross margin on Ralael came in at 15 percent against a plan of 5 percent.

Ticket: Brindlecut transcode farm stalls in staging. Turns out the worker env file got copied from the old Fenwood cluster and half the queue settings point nowhere. Jobs pick up, then die on auth to the segment store. Fix is to rebuild the env file from the template and re-roll workers. The storage access secret goes on the very next line after this one.

secret setting of tajof-bahif: COURIER_KEY3=65d

FINANCE REVIEW SUMMARY — PILOT CHURN

Churn in the Larkspur pilot exceeded forecast, concentrated among small accounts onboarded in the first wave. Revenue impact is modest; acquisition spend on the cohort is written off. Retention fixes ship next cycle. Margin on remaining pilot accounts holds above plan. The board should read the confidential note below before the pilot go/no-go decision.

board note of kawig-tahog: Ulairax Works is in early talks to buy Noriusix Works for about $31.4 million. The Pelmir launch date is April 2, and nothing goes to the press before then.